Martin Tejeda, a 16-year-old boy from Chicago, Illinois, was killed on July 12, 2012, in what appeared to be a gang-related shooting. On that day, two unidentified gunmen approached from behind a tree and opened fire, catching Tejeda and a 15-year-old friend off guard. As they tried to flee, Martin Tejeda was fatally shot, while his friend managed to survive the attack.
